We are seeking a Lead .NET Engineer with AWS expertise to drive the migration of applications from Marathon (Mesos), Legacy EC2s, and Legacy EKS clusters to a centralized OneEKS platform. You will play a key role in modernizing our infrastructure and ensuring seamless transitions for our clients.

This is an opportunity to leverage your deep technical skills in a collaborative environment, working closely with DevOps and platform teams. If you are passionate about cloud-native solutions and eager to make a significant impact, we encourage you to apply.

Responsibilities
  • Lead migration of workloads from Marathon (Mesos), Legacy EC2s, and Legacy EKS clusters to OneEKS platform
  • Adjust and refactor application code in .NET
  • Design, implement, and optimize Kubernetes deployments using AWS EKS
  • Develop and maintain Helm charts and Terraform scripts for infrastructure automation
  • Integrate messaging queues and service meshes into cloud-native architectures
  • Collaborate with DevOps and platform teams to ensure smooth migration and deployment processes
  • Troubleshoot complex issues across application, infrastructure, and networking layers
  • Implement and maintain CI/CD pipelines and observability tools
  • Document migration processes, architectural decisions, and best practices
  • Ensure high availability, scalability, and security of migrated workloads
  • Provide technical guidance and mentorship to team members
  • Participate in code reviews and promote best practices
  • Communicate progress and challenges to stakeholders
  • Stay updated on emerging cloud and containerization technologies
Requirements
  • Experience in .NET engineering with 5+ years in software development
  • Background in AWS EKS and Kubernetes platform management
  • Knowledge of Helm, Terraform, and infrastructure as code principles
  • Understanding of messaging queues, networking, and service meshes
  • Familiarity with CI/CD tools and observability solutions
  • Capability to troubleshoot and resolve complex technical issues
  • Qualifications in documentation and process improvement
  • Flexibility to collaborate with DevOps and platform teams
  • English proficiency at an advanced level
